Holiday Autos Middle East provides sponsorship to DTTAG
- United Arab Emirates: Monday, March 24 - 2008 at 15:07
- PRESS RELEASE
Holiday Autos, the world's leading leisure car rental company and part of lastminute.com, has shown their unfaltering commitment to the travel industry - not by handing weary travel agents the keys to a new line in fast cars, but by sponsoring and contributing financially to DTTAG (The Dubai Travel & Tour Agents Group).
Naz Musa, Managing Director of Holiday Autos Middle East, says of this lucrative sponsorship: "We'd like to take the opportunity to use this sponsorship as a means of introducing training for the travel agents. Ultimately, this training will improve their skills at selling ancillary products, like car hire and therefore increase income for their agencies."
Leo Fewtrell, Manager of DTTAG, commented, "This is exactly what DTTAG envisioned when we looked for trade sponsorship, a mutually rewarding partnership serving the needs of the travel trade and our business partners."
DTTAG's main aim is to draw common perspectives and strategies and implement them for the betterment of the travel trade. Holiday Autos hopes not only that their sponsorship and further training opportunities will help members of DTTAG to bring world class service standards into their customer relationships, but that, through bettering their skills and earning more commission, they might put themselves on a faster track to that fast car.

About Holiday Autos Middle EastHoliday Autos Middle East is a part of Lastminute.com and Holidays Autos International Ltd, the world's largest leisure car rental broker and winner of numerous industry awards. It offers low cost car rental in over 4,000 locations worldwide, and operates in over 60 countries. In 2006, the group's turnover was approximately £220m (AED 1.5 billion), handling in excess of 10 million car rentals. Holiday Autos Middle East covers the Middle East region with sales offices in the UAE, Saudi Arabia, Kuwait, Qatar, Bahrain, Lebanon, Jordan and Egypt.
